Big Vito spent years intimidating people in the ring, but you also don’t want to make him mad in real life.

Vito recently shared on a Facebook group called “Intelligent Wrestling Discussion.” Apparently, a website used a photo of him and his wife. She is in a wheelchair and he did not appreciate this at all.

Vito fired off a heated message on the Facebook group about using his wife’s picture. You can read a portion of that post below:

So today I share with you some real scumbag moves by people. You wanna come after me as NEWS FOR YOUR WEBSITE. Have a F*CKING SET OF BALLS AND CONFRONT ME. When you take a photo from our Instagram and its of my wife Noel Harlow LoGrasso in a wheelchair for your news story, YOU ARE A F*CKING PIECE OF SH*T. My wife had nothing to do with anything in my career. My decisions are my own and what I accomplished I did on my own. When you put family on display and show a HANDICAP, what kind of man are you? You are that desperate YOU F*CKIN MARK.
